Tourist Guide Kamloops

Kamloops is a city situated in the central British Columbia in Canada. It is at the confluence of the two branches of the Thompson River and near the Kamloops Lake. Kamloops is also the largest community in the Thompson-Nicola Regional District and also the location of the regional district’s offices. Also, the surrounding region is more commonly referred to as the Thompson Country. This city is even ranked as 37th on the list of the 100 largest metropolitan areas in Canada having 92, 882 residents in 2006.

Kamloops is surrounded by the smaller communities of Pritchard, Scotch Creek, Chase, Pinantan, Cherry Creek, Savona, Adams Lake and Paul Lake.

The climate of Kamloops is semi arid steepe climate because of its rain shadow location. This city has winters which are generally mild and short with an occasional cold snap where temperatures can drop to around – 22 degrees Fahrenheit. During the 2008 and 2009 it was reported that the area experienced its lowest temperatures on record.
